Three to five inches of rain fell in a short amount of time this morning, and while that was happening, the Sewerage and Water Board experienced a failure in a piece of critical equipment.

"Our pumps were operational, but at 8:52, T4, which produces about 20 megawatts, tripped offline, said Sewerage and Water Board director Ghassan Korban. 

Korban said two other turbines and a series of backup generators were operating when turbine four went down, but it hampered their ability to deal with the rainfall.

"The loss of T4 slowed our ability to drain the city, but the street flooding had already begun," said Korban.

Korban said turbine four was operational again within two hours.
